hahaha. well shoe string budget and a rush job. you would think I have learned that lesson by now. My gages periodically work and drop off like a bad ground. (all but my tach and speedo, those are in a world all there own.) I added grounds so thats not the problem and this part plays a small but vital role. So about four pm I was driving west on 90 and was bummed I forgot to put some cardboard over the radiator so i pulled over at a stop and asked a restaurant for some. they cut a piece to order and I used some gorilla tape to install. Intsa heat running down the highway! I felt so good about that small win i overlocked the high pitch scream of my belt. "I dont think I could have made that much tighter and feel comfortable about it" I thought to myself. Heading up a hill I thought i heard a bit to much clicking from the valves. Well about twenty min later I lost heat. I figured my card board slipped off as i also could smell the tape cooking on the radiator. Within a few min of loosing heat I lost power from the motor and stalled. I tried to turn it well still rolling and it acted like a dying battery.... On the side of the road under the hood i see milky white "smoke" pouring from the valve cover....
 
from what I experienced it seems like my water pump failed and i blew my head gasket.
